A study on the shear strength and dry-wet cracking behaviour of waste fibre-reinforced expansive soil

Expansive soils have typical expansion and contraction properties. Under the action of dry-wet cycles, the mechanical properties and cracking behaviour of expansive soil change significantly due to repeated expansion and contraction, which results in engineering problems in expansive soil areas.
